On-page SEO is the optimization of content on our web pages or website (sometimes referred to as “On-site SEO”) to make it suitable and easy for both website users and the Search Algorithm to understand what the page is about and what it is discussing.
Provide an example of On-page SEO.
- Choosing Keywords
- The quality of the content or article
- Images and other media
- Naming the link address (Slug URL)
- Setting Alt Text or Alt Image
- Webpage title on Google (SEO Title)
- And much more.
In this article, we will explain the importance of On-page SEO, along with 7 On-page optimization techniques that can improve a website’s SEO performance, thereby increasing the chances of gaining more Organic Traffic.

On-page Optimization: How important is it for SEO?
From experience, On-Page optimization significantly benefits SEO.
It helps web pages that previously never appeared in search results to debut on pages 2-3, and it helps web pages that used to be in the lower half of the first page to soar up to the top 3 positions.

Without On-Page optimization, no matter how much you promote the webpage or create backlinks, it will be difficult to achieve good SEO results.
The benefits of On-page SEO from the perspective of ‘people’
People search on Google to find ‘answers’.
Good on-page SEO will help users find answers more quickly, starting from naming the webpage or article (SEO Title) to providing a webpage description (Meta Description, the description under the link on the search page). This will let users know if that webpage “might” have the answer they are looking for — indicating relevance.
As for the content of the webpage, such as text, images, videos, etc., it is like the answers that the webpage provides to people. Whether the answers are what they are looking for or how much value the answers provide to them depends on the ‘quality’ of the content.
On-page SEO from the perspective of Search Algorithm operations
Google prioritizes relevance and quality to select web pages that best or most satisfactorily answer people’s questions.
Optimizing a webpage for relevance, whether by using keywords that match what people are searching for in various places on the page, in the URL link, in the snippet on the search page (such as the website name, website description, and links that appear on the search page), or in other components that search bots will easily find and understand.

Additionally, it includes the quality and format of the content presented and the user-friendly design of the web pages, which also affect user satisfaction. The search bot interprets various indicators such as the time spent on a page, the number of pages visited within the same web domain (session), etc. (returning to the benefit for the user).
7 Basic On-Page SEO Techniques
1. One webpage, one topic
One of the On Page SEO techniques that significantly impacts rankings is designing content as “one webpage, one topic.”
One webpage, one topic means designing each webpage’s content to have only one main topic and then presenting all the related subtopics comprehensively.
I would like to give an example of designing article content and Facebook image sizes that have consistently ranked number one on the first page for a long time.
Main topic
- Facebook image size
Subtopic
- Facebook mobile photo size
Facebook desktop image size
Facebook cover photo size
Facebook profile picture size
So why does one webpage, one topic, benefit SEO?
Presenting with a main topic and then compiling related subtopics in a detailed and comprehensive manner on a webpage results in readers spending more time on the page. This signals to search engines that the content is of high quality and can attract readers.
The technique that keeps people on a webpage longer is consolidating related content on a single webpage. This aligns with research findings from abroad [as shown in the image below], which indicate that the more words or topics an article has, the higher the chances of achieving a good ranking.

2. Search intent
Search intent is what people looking for information want; it is the answer people seek when searching for information on a Search Engine.
Why is search intent important? Because when we align our content with what people want, it will keep them on the webpage longer. Conversely, when people start reading the content and find that it doesn’t meet their expectations, they will leave the webpage immediately, which is not good for SEO.
3. Meta Tag
Meta Tags are messages that indicate what this webpage is about. They help Search Engines understand the topics or content of the webpage.
In addition, it also helps manage indexing. We can use Meta Tags to determine whether this webpage will appear on search engines or not.
Metatags have a significant impact on SEO because they are the first text that users see on the Search Engine. If written according to SEO principles, they create a First Impression that attracts more people to visit the website.
4. URL
A URL is a string that represents the “address on the internet” of a webpage. Here are some techniques for optimizing URLs for SEO.
- There are keywords that need to rank mixed in the URL.
- Choose concise letters that reflect what the webpage is about. For example, if the article is about On Page SEO, set the URL as https://contentshifu.com/en/pillar/seo-on-page.
- Avoid using dynamic URLs that have a chaotic mix of letters and numbers, as people may lose trust when they see such URLs and may not visit the webpage.
5. Heading Tag
Heading Tag (H) is an HTML Tag used as the “article title.” The Heading Tag comes in various sizes, from H1 to H6, with each size having different characteristics.
Search engines give more importance to text that is in Heading Tags than to regular text. Therefore, Heading Tags indicate to search engines what the webpage is about and what topics it covers.
In addition, it helps organize the content on the webpage to make it easier to read, resulting in the webpage viewers understanding the content quickly and easily.
On-page SEO techniques for Heading Tags
- H1 is very important; it should be on every webpage.
- H1 should be used as the title of the article and there should be only one H1 to help the Search Engine understand what this webpage is about.
- There are keywords distributed across various main and subtopics.
6. Image
Nowadays, beautiful illustrations are indispensable for websites because they help the content flow smoothly. Moreover, some images help readers understand the content better than lengthy descriptions.
Why do images contribute to SEO? Imagine reading content that is just long paragraphs of text. It would require more effort to read and lack the enjoyment of visual appeal. This might cause viewers to leave the webpage prematurely, which is not good for SEO.
Techniques for optimizing images that are good for SEO
- Every image should have Alt Text (Alt Text is a description of the image embedded in the HTML Code that helps Search Engines understand what the image is about). The characters in the Alt Text should include keywords.
- You should not use duplicate Alt Text, but instead write a description for each image accurately.
- Adjust the image size to fit the display device, meaning that images displayed on mobile should be smaller than those displayed on desktop. Using images that are too large may slow down the loading speed of the webpage content more than it should.
7. Page Speed
Page Speed is the speed at which a webpage’s content is displayed, which greatly affects SEO. If the content is displayed slowly to the point of frustrating users, there is a high chance they will leave our website immediately and visit another website instead.
The incident caused the bounce rate to increase, sending a signal to search engines that our webpage is not engaging enough for viewers, making it difficult to achieve good SEO results.
